But look at http://buildd.debian.org/build.php?pkg=foreign --- foreign 'just builds'. This is probably merely a question of something having changed in the upcoming R 2.6.0, and this stumbled with the R 2.6.0 pre-release package. I'll upload the updated foreign package 0.8.22 and I'm sure all will be fine.
